AFRICAN TRADITIONAL SOLIDARITY AMONG NSUKKA PEOPLE AS MODEL FOR NATIONAL UNITY

Abstract

Cultural solidarity which is explained as the unification of people belonging to the same cultural identity among Nsukka people is deeply rooted and embedded in their way of life. This interconnectedness has contributed immensely to their spirituality and so formed the bedrock as well as catalyst for development and integration. It is in view of this that this research is poised to explore, so as to be used as model for Nigeria to enhance national development and integration. In a country where the call for restructuring and true nationalism in the spirit of the founding fathers of Nigeria is high, there is need to recommend the solidarity that exists among Nsukka people as a model for the country. The qualitative phenomenological research method will be used in this study. Data for the study were collected using oral interview as primary source. Also, as a secondary source of data collection, library materials, internet sources and written documents were used. The result revealed that if emulated, Nsukka cultural zone has a lot to offer to the nation for National Unity.
